Office Relocation, Office Network and Diverse Carrier Connectivity Solutions for SOL

Support For Ordinary Living are a Scottish Registered Charity providing at home care for individuals in Central Scotland. They are based in Wishaw and Glasgow. SOL utilise technology (SOL Connect) to provide their clients with affordable at-home support. As a result, SOL are heavily reliant on secure communications systems.

Recently, SOL relocated from Motherwell to a new site in Wishaw. Aspen Solutions Ltd. were approached to help with the move.

Aspen advised and assisted during the transition period and helped with planning and deployment during the move. We installed a new Network and WiFi system and installed a resilient Leased Line system utilising diverse networks for security and speed. Aspen liaised with subcontractors and SOL staff to ensure a smooth transfer between the two sites and introduced SOL to carriers and removers to help relocate the staff. We provided a comprehensive communications system utilising VOIP technology to reduce costs and expand facility

Aspen have partnered with ASUS to supply specially commissioned hardware which will allow the SOL Connect system to expand

We are currently planning new office layouts and an upgraded Reception area.
